Manufacturers name: Emmerre srl
Manufacturer Part Number: 907048
Manufacturer Part Number: 907054
Manufacturer Part Number: 907062
Manufacturer Part Number: 907063
Manufacturer Part Number: 907082
Manufacturer Part Number: 907104
Manufacturer Part Number: 907106
Manufacturer Part Number: 907120
Manufacturer Part Number: 907130
Manufacturer Part Number: 907133
Manufacturer Part Number: 907134
Manufacturer Part Number: 907139
Manufacturer Part Number: 907144
Manufacturer Part Number: 907146
Manufacturer Part Number: 907154
Manufacturer Part Number: 907156
Manufacturer Part Number: 907158
Manufacturer Part Number: 907173
Manufacturer Part Number: 907179
Manufacturer Part Number: 907212
This page #40 contains the Aftermarket spare parts of the brand EMMERRE in the group All.